OSD Lyrics:提供多种播放器OSD歌词显示支持(更新至0.3.20100330版)
- kissdb
- 帖子: 578
- 注册时间: 2008-03-28 10:18
- 来自: 淮安and徐州
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
歌词匹配最好设置成按文件名
今天下午和一群女的聊天,突然有人说我不是男人。
我火了,我说,你说我不是,我掏出来给你看。
女生都笑了,有一个最牛,说,你掏啊……
于是我就把身份证掏出来了。
我火了,我说,你说我不是,我掏出来给你看。
女生都笑了,有一个最牛,说,你掏啊……
于是我就把身份证掏出来了。
- kissdb
- 帖子: 578
- 注册时间: 2008-03-28 10:18
- 来自: 淮安and徐州
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
使用了,感觉很好,就是歌词匹配模式太少,我的歌词都是和文件名一样得
歌手 - 歌曲名.mp3 总是找不到
歌手 - 歌曲名.mp3 总是找不到
今天下午和一群女的聊天,突然有人说我不是男人。
我火了,我说,你说我不是,我掏出来给你看。
女生都笑了,有一个最牛,说,你掏啊……
于是我就把身份证掏出来了。
我火了,我说,你说我不是,我掏出来给你看。
女生都笑了,有一个最牛,说,你掏啊……
于是我就把身份证掏出来了。
- daf3707
- 论坛版主
- 帖子: 12739
- 注册时间: 2007-06-13 15:57
- 来自: 在他乡
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
用了一下,体会:
1.未开播放器时,可能是不断检测播放器吧,CPU有点高,
3.当切换到一首无歌词的歌曲时,在歌词未下载下歌词来时,切换到一首有歌词的歌曲,歌词软件仍在下载上一首歌词,即当前歌曲的歌词不能立即显示。
4.楼主继续加油。

1.未开播放器时,可能是不断检测播放器吧,CPU有点高,
2.搜索歌词时,会有段时间无响应,右键不响应。get proxy failed: Could not get owner of name 'org.mpris.audacious': no such name
3.当切换到一首无歌词的歌曲时,在歌词未下载下歌词来时,切换到一首有歌词的歌曲,歌词软件仍在下载上一首歌词,即当前歌曲的歌词不能立即显示。
4.楼主继续加油。

-
- 帖子: 41
- 注册时间: 2007-09-09 12:41
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
希望能调整OSD的位置,我想放上面。
发现能移动,囧。。
发现能移动,囧。。
-
- 帖子: 441
- 注册时间: 2007-01-28 0:51
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
可以移动的,右击状态栏图标取消锁定,就可以拖动了
- tigersoldier
- 帖子: 40
- 注册时间: 2008-04-05 11:08
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
这个有点难度,因为Gnome OSD是用Python开发的,而OSD Lyrics是用C写的jackallen 写了:建议楼主把渲染字体部分分离出来,提交给Gnome OSD,帮助改善下它的显示效果
不过其实实现起来就是一个渐变而已,没什么难度的
- tigersoldier
- 帖子: 40
- 注册时间: 2008-04-05 11:08
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
这个也是计划要开发的一个功能,不过目前没啥时间做……kissdb 写了:使用了,感觉很好,就是歌词匹配模式太少,我的歌词都是和文件名一样得
歌手 - 歌曲名.mp3 总是找不到
- tigersoldier
- 帖子: 40
- 注册时间: 2008-04-05 11:08
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
确实是这样,以后会把检测频率改低一些,不过我想没人会在不听音乐时还开着它吧?daf3707 写了:用了一下,体会:
1.未开播放器时,可能是不断检测播放器吧,CPU有点高,get proxy failed: Could not get owner of name 'org.mpris.audacious': no such name
这是因为目前还在用着单线程模型,等我把APUE相关的部分看完再决定用多进程还是多线程daf3707 写了:2.搜索歌词时,会有段时间无响应,右键不响应。
3.当切换到一首无歌词的歌曲时,在歌词未下载下歌词来时,切换到一首有歌词的歌曲,歌词软件仍在下载上一首歌词,即当前歌曲的歌词不能立即显示。

谢谢^_^daf3707 写了:4.楼主继续加油。
- tigersoldier
- 帖子: 40
- 注册时间: 2008-04-05 11:08
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
看来我有必要写个FAQ……chenwenjin 写了:希望能调整OSD的位置,我想放上面。
发现能移动,囧。。
-
- 帖子: 441
- 注册时间: 2007-01-28 0:51
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
screenlet有个lyric插件,显示效果挺有意思的,可以考虑下
http://gnome-look.org/content/show.php/ ... tent=98762
视频
http://lyrics-screenlet.googlecode.com/ ... enlets.ogv
http://gnome-look.org/content/show.php/ ... tent=98762
视频
http://lyrics-screenlet.googlecode.com/ ... enlets.ogv
-
- 帖子: 99
- 注册时间: 2008-03-07 6:39
-
- 帖子: 58
- 注册时间: 2009-08-18 19:17
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
楼主了不起,终于解决了显示歌词这个问题了,加油
- 潇洒走一回
- 帖子: 735
- 注册时间: 2009-05-20 21:43
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
说的好,就应该支持更多的播放器,可惜我刚刚试用了下,无法识别mocp呀!tigersoldier 写了:做成插件是不太可能了,之所以做成第三方软件的形式就是为了能支持多种播放器,避免重复劳动dioscuri 写了:谢谢啦。已经编译成功。没有出现前面的bug。但是还是希望能做成插件,能更多的定制歌词界面。
再次感谢。
如果需要的话,把OSD部分的代码拿去就好了,遵守GPLv3就行
- tigersoldier
- 帖子: 40
- 注册时间: 2008-04-05 11:08
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
最近比较忙,而且专心于另一个改进,还没时间研究mocp的接口,所以使用mocp的朋友可能还要多等一段时间潇洒走一回 写了:说的好,就应该支持更多的播放器,可惜我刚刚试用了下,无法识别mocp呀!tigersoldier 写了:做成插件是不太可能了,之所以做成第三方软件的形式就是为了能支持多种播放器,避免重复劳动dioscuri 写了:谢谢啦。已经编译成功。没有出现前面的bug。但是还是希望能做成插件,能更多的定制歌词界面。
再次感谢。
如果需要的话,把OSD部分的代码拿去就好了,遵守GPLv3就行
- 潇洒走一回
- 帖子: 735
- 注册时间: 2009-05-20 21:43
Re: OSD Lyrics:提供多种播放器OSD歌词显示支持(修复歌词首次下载后不显示的bug)
mocp -i可以得到很多信息啊,可以继续借鉴lrcdis这个脚本...